Most of my life has been like a dream trance,
repressed and lost in one long grief coma:
but, I have found my now moment and chance,
I no longer want the melodrama;
want to enjoy this life's sweet aroma.
It is a rebirth of the joyful me,
and I am breezy, happy and carefree:
the child in me is quite alive and well,
in calm silence I have found the true me;
within stillness of soul- I wish to dwell.
